Australia pulled off a record chase of 293 for victory – and that barely tells a tenth of the story, as Glenn Maxwell spearheaded one of the most remarkable comeback wins in World Cup history.

He was ably supported by skipper Pat Cummins, but this truly was a 10 out of 10 performance on a night where Australia looked headed for a disastrous defeat which would’ve jeopardised their semi-final chances.
